This book examines social change in Africa through the lens of hip hop music and culture. Artists engage their African communities in a variety of ways that confront established social structures, using coded language and symbols to inform, question, and challenge. Hip hop and social change in Africa Ni Wakati in ... Through lyrical expression, dance, and graffiti, hip hop is used to challenge social inequality and to push for social change. The study looks across Africa and explores how hip hop is being used in different places, spaces, and moments to foster change..

Hip Hop and Social Change | Brown University This course surveys hip hop as a vehicle for social change since its origins as a youth movement in the Bronx, New York. Historical and ethnomusicological methods guide the inquiry of hip hop as protest music, as modeled in seminal and emergent scholarship on hip hop history and culture.
